(Planning Department Exhibit 6 - <br /> Executed Release Dated September 26,2005) <br /> <br /> DESCRIPTION OF STATE AND COUNTY PLANS <br /> 11. General Plan LUPAG Map: Low Density Urban. <br /> 12. State Land Use Designation: Urban. <br /> 13. County Zoning: Single Family Residential (RS-10). <br /> 14. Chapter 205A, HRS, Coastal Zone Management Program: The entire State of <br /> Hawaii lies within the Coastal Zone Management area. The intent of the Coastal Zone <br /> Management Program is to guide and regulate public and private uses in the coastal zone <br /> management area with respect to recreational resources, historic resources, public access <br /> to the shoreline, scenic and open space resources, coastal ecosystems, marine resources, <br /> economic uses, coastal hazazds, managing development, public participation, and beach <br /> protection <br /> 15. Special Management Area (SMA): The property is not located within the Special <br /> Management Area (SMA). <br /> DESCRIPTION OF PROPERTY AND SURROUNDING AREA <br /> 16. Subject Property: The property is approximately 10.283 acres in size and is irregular in <br /> shape. The property is proposed to be subdivided into thirty four (34) residential lots. <br /> Increment 1, consisting of twenty lots, has been completed. The remainder of the <br /> property will be subdivided in Increment 2. <br /> 17. Surrounding Zoning and Land Uses: Surrounding properties are zoned A-Sa. There <br /> are single-family residences and vacant residential sized lots within the adjacent Kona <br /> Palisades and Kona Coastview Subdivisions. The Kona Palisades and Kona Coastview <br /> Subdivisions are situated within the State Land Use Urban District and are zoned <br /> Agricultural (A-Sa) by the County. However, these subdivisions are essentially non- <br /> conforming residential sized lots ranging between 8,000 to 20,000 squaze feet. <br /> 18. Land Study Bureau's Detailed Land Classification System: "E" or "Very Poor". <br /> 19. ALISH Map: Existing Urban Development. <br /> 20. Soil Survey: Punaluu extremely rocky peat, 6 to 20 percent slopes (rPYD). <br /> -3- <br /> <br />
